Senior Frontend Engineer

Apply now

We're looking for a

Senior Frontend Engineer

About the role...

We are seeking a product-focused Senior Frontend Web Engineer with experience developing rich user experiences to join our team in New York City. As a Senior Frontend Web Engineer, you will be responsible for developing and maintaining the user interfaces for our web applications, working closely with our design team to create intuitive and responsive user experiences.

Responsibilities:

  • Be a leader in the codebase - a stack that includes React, GraphQL, Next.js, Storybook, Tailwind, and Emotion
  • Work closely with our product and design team to translate wireframes and prototypes into rich user experiences
  • Use a product-driven approach to development, thinking critically about the product strategy and ways to implement it efficiently
  • Collaborate directly with the Head of Engineering to make architectural decisions and improvements to the development experience
  • Write automated tests to ensure the quality and stability of our codebase
  • Optimize web applications for maximum speed and scalability
  • Participate in code reviews and provide constructive feedback to other engineers
  • Stay up-to-date with emerging trends and technologies in front-end development

Requirements:

  • 5+ years of experience in front-end web development
  • Senior level proficiency in JavaScript. React, Next.js, and GraphQL experience a plus.
  • Strong understanding of User Experience Engineering - experience with CSS frameworks (we use Tailwind), CSS animations, and best practice Single Page Application design a plus.
  • Experience with automated testing frameworks (Jest, Cypress, etc.)
  • Excellent communication and collaboration skills
  • Passion for writing beautiful code and deep thinking about how users interact with your code

Benefits:

  • Competitive salary and equity compensation
  • Flexible work hours and unlimited paid time off
  • Hybrid remote work environment (we work out of our sister gallery space in the lower east side)

We're always looking for

curious minds to join our team.

Join our Team

We'd love to hear from you.